Pragmatic Recommendations For Children With Hearing Loss

Children who have hearing loss find it difficult to master pragmatic language. There are some tests and checklists that help evaluate pragmatic speech development.

The Language Use Inventory, for instance, is a validated and normed checklist that families fill out with children aged 18-47 months.

7. Listen to Others

Listening is an essential skill that can prevent miscommunication and misunderstandings. But, listening is an intricate ability that requires a lot of practice and patience. To be a great listener, you should try to block out distractions and concentrate on what the other person is saying. Also, be aware of body language such as crossed hands or a monotone voice tone, which can convey different meanings.

Another way to become a better listener is to ask questions. This shows that you are interested in what the other person has to say and want to learn more about their perspective. It is also beneficial to paraphrase what they have said to ensure that you are understanding them correctly. This is also known as active listening. Find opportunities to engage in active listening in your daily life.
